Senate in 1972 at the age of 29, ending up being the
5th youngest senator in history. About a month later on
his partner and infant
child were killed in a vehicle accident, and his two
kids were seriously hurt. Although he
considered suspending his political
profession, Biden was persuaded to
sign up with the Senate in 1973, and he went on to win reelection
six times, becoming Delaware's longest-serving
senator.
He assisted prevent several spending plan crises and played an essential function in forming U.S.
policy in Iraq. In 2015 his oldest boy, Beau,
died from brain cancer; Biden stated the
experience in Promise Me, Papa: A
Year of Hope, Difficulty, and Function
(2017 ). A number of months later,
Bidenwho enjoyed high favourability
rankings, partly due to a candour and
affable way that resonated with the publicannounced that he
would not go into the 2016 presidential
election, noting that the household was still
grieving.

Two weeks later on, amidst a huge security existence, Biden was
sworn in as president. Throughout the first weeks
of his presidency, Biden signed a raft of executive orders, actions, and
memoranda, numerous of which
rescinded policies of the Trump administration,
particularly in the locations of
immigration, healthcare, and the environment.
